Ahead of 2026 Assembly Elections, 50 Families Join BJP in Balurghat

Kamal Kumar Biswas.TOD.Balurghat


With the 2026 West Bengal Legislative Assembly election approaching, political activity across the district is steadily intensifying. On Wednesday, around 50 families from the Balurghat and Tapan areas joined the Bharatiya Janata Party during a joining program held at the party’s district office in Balurghat.

According to district party president Swarup Chowdhury, the families expressed confidence in the party’s policies and development agenda before formally joining the organization. He noted that a significant number of those who joined were women, which he said would strengthen the party’s grassroots presence in the district.

Party sources indicated that such outreach and membership drives are being organized to consolidate the organization ahead of the upcoming state assembly elections. District leaders also expressed optimism that more residents from different parts of the region would join the party in the coming months.During the event, local leaders welcomed the new members by handing them party flags. Several district- and local-level leaders of the BJP were present at the program.
